You will be part of a team that collaborates with the larger DevTestOps Team and software development teams to build an immersive, intuitive, robust, and full-featured control center for managing and operating world-wide network automation test infrastructure. The Test Automation Control Center will consist of a set of cloud-hosted applications controlling multiple physical on-prem systems distributed worldwide. Control capabilities cover scheduling, monitoring, analyzing, and reporting tests from the initial developer Pull Requests to the final release regression validation. Managed equipment includes the entire range of Celestica switches, high-performance IXIA traffic generators, and a variety of equipment commonly found in data center racks. You will use your knowledge of AI agents to integrate intelligent workflows that select the best automation test cases to run, diagnose test failures for rapid resolution, and analyze test coverage to provide predictive product quality assessment.
